Greece
... Cruise to the Land of Heroes & Myths
Gods and heroes truly haunt the
sites we will visit as we sail over the wine-dark sea to the land
of history and legend. The Greek Islands are a paradise of beauty
and a treasury of myth. You will be enchanted as we cruise to beautiful
Mykonos, the island of wind-mills, golden beaches, and blue water;
spectacular Santorini, famed as the Lost Continent of Atlantis; Crete,
land of the Minotaur, the Palace of Knossos, and of Zorba; Rhodes,
famous for beaches, antiquities, and castles; Kusadasi on the coast
of Turkey (disembarkation point for visits to Ephesos); and Patmos,
the island where St. John wrote The Book of Revelation. The adventure
continues as we visit Mycenae, home of Agamemnon, commander of the
Greeks at Troy; Ancient Corinth; Epidauros and the best preserved
ancient theatre in Greece; Olympia; Delphi; and Athens. Finally, we
will enjoy a relaxing few days on the beautiful island of Hydra, haunt
of artists, the gem of the Saronic Gulf. Cultural Discussion Topic
(June): Gods & Heroes of Ancient Greece.

Splendors
of the Nile ... Egypt
Tombs, palaces, pyramids, bazaars,
desert, the Nile...all the romance and historic wonders surpass anything
you could ever imagine. This extraordinary cruise visits sites that
are the wonder of all ages. Gaze at the Great Pyramid of Khufu and
the golden treasure of Tutankamon; wander in amazement through the
grand Hippostyle Hall at the Temple of Karnak; explore painted tombs
in the Valley of the Kings; read the wall-paintings on the temple
of Hatshepsut ("the finest building in Egypt"); enter the great temple
of Rhamses II at Abu Simbel; seek treasures of the East in the Khan
El Khalili Bazaar in Cairo. We will be treated with the royalty of
a Pharaoh as we experience the warm, gracious hospitality of the Egyptian
people and delight in the ambiance of our five-star hotels located
on the banks of the Nile. No country possesses such marvels. Join
us for an unforgettable journey. Discussion Topic: The Thought &
Culture of Ancient Egypt.

Turkey...
Birthplace of Civilizations
Join us for beautiful, intriguing
Turkey from enchanting Istanbul to the waters of the blue Aegean.
Istanbul is a mosaic of East and West situated on two continents.
We will explore her mosques and museums, palaces, monuments, and
the famous Covered Bazaar. Crossing the Dardanelles, we reach Priam's
city, windy Troy; Pergamon, the city where stood the great altar
of Zeus; and Ephesos, one of the largest cities of the ancient world.
Three leisurely days beside the lapis sea at Bodrum (Halikarnassos)
allow us to visit the Mausoleum (one of the 7 Wonders of the World);
the castle of St. Peter; and cruise on our sailing ship along the
rocky Aegean coast. We will see the three most prominent cities
of ancient Ionia: Priene, Didyma, and Miletos. Throughout our adventure
we'll enjoy excellent Turkish cuisine and get to know the hospitable
Turkish people. Cultural Discussion Topic: Epic Poetry &
the Bronze Age.

Grand
Tour of Turkey
This comprehensive tour visits
most of the notable sites of Turkey: the Hittite ruins; Cappadocia,
with lunar landscapes and subterranean cities in the Goreme Valley;
the "Holy City" of Konya. We'll visit the Mediterranean coast ("Turkish
Riviera") for R&R before venturing on to Perge; Aspendos, with
a very well preserved Roman Theatre; and then Side, the most famous
city of Pamphylia. We can sail along the coast to see the ruins of
Phaselis (in ancient Lycia) or just relax and enjoy Antalya. Last
but not least is mystical Istanbul with it's Roman aqueducts, Byzantine
churches, mosques, museums, and delightful, friendly street life.
Join us on this tour of a lifetime.

Venice...
Jewel of the Adriatic
Venice: gondolas, the Grand Canal,
music, churches, romance! Unpack just one time; all of our sightseeing
will take place from Venice. This beautiful city has survived
against all odds. "La Serenissima", as she is known, has been subjected
to invasions, wars, and tidal flooding for centuries. Most of her
sites can be visited comfortably on foot: the Piazza San Marco, with
the great Basilica and the Doge's Palace; the galleries of the
accademia; Ca' Ressonico and the imposing Frari Church. We will
tour the Grand Canal and the island of Murano, famous for it's
glass blowing, the world over. Our tour continues to Ravenna,
the Byzantine masterpiece; Padua and Vicenza, an architectural wonder.
Come join us for Venezia Primavera.

Southern
Italy... Etruscans, Romans & Greeks
Italy is a country of beauty, grace,
elegance, charm, antiquity and delicious cuisine. There are many civilizations
here: Greek, Etruscan, Roman, Italian. We will explore each as we
travel from Rome to the ancient centers of the brilliant Etruscans
at Tarquinia and Cerveteri; Naples, with its Museo Archaeologico Nationale;
Capri, island of the Emperors; Herculaneum and Pompeii, the resorts
of wealthy Romans, covered and perfectly preserved by the ash from
the eruption of Mt. Vesuvius in 79 A.D.; beautiful Sorrento; and
Paestum, site of the most magnificent Greek ruins in Italy. We will
explore side streets to visit ancient, Renaissance, and modern sites
of eternal Rome; we will have an opportunity to explore Florence,
birthplace of the Renaissance; and our culinary senses will delight
in the variety of local delicacies as we dine in neighborhood trattorie.
Join us for great sites, great food, fun, and affable companionship.
